Place |
Name |
Characteristic in the rating |
1 | Geek Brains | Mail.ru support. GeekUniversity. Guaranteed employment |
2 | Coursera | The best online courses from world-class universities. Affordable prices |
3 | Netology | The most in-depth programs for studying digital professions. Reputable Diploma |
4 | loft school | The best online school organization. Emulation of work in an IT company |
5 | HTML Academy | The most accessible presentation of information. Front-end specialization |
6 | Lynda.com | The best database of IT video courses with a flexible payment system |
7 | Skillbox | One Year PHP Program to Senior Level |
8 | Specialist at MSTU im. Bauman | Microsoft Gold Partner. Quick start for novice programmers |
9 | codecademy | The most effective teaching method. Principle of gamification |
10 | JavaRush | Detailed study of Java in the format of an online quest |
The profession of a programmer has been leading in all ratings in terms of demand for 10 years. She is considered the highest paid in the world - along with, among other things, pharmacists and managers. To become a well-paid doctor or manager, you need to spend 5-6 years just to graduate from high school, and then another 5 to become a professional.Entering the field of programming is much easier and faster - a lot of books, video lectures, websites, forums, local educational centers and interactive courses are devoted to its study. The latter option seems particularly attractive as it allows you to study online with live tutors and work on real projects. True, not all courses are worth the money and time they ask for, and only fans of the “Ilona Davydova method” believe in their promises of dollar salaries after just a month of training. So, before rushing to master the web space, it’s better to get acquainted with the rating of platforms for the professional training of IT specialists, where highly qualified teaching staff is selected and they provide up-to-date training programs.
TOP 10 Best Online Programming Courses
10 JavaRush
Site: javarush.ru
Country: Russia
Rating (2022): 4.1
Javarush is a popular Java programming course that is 80% hands-on. Despite the fact that the course is designed for an adult audience, the educational format is based on an online game, the essence of which is pumping a character from level 0 to level 80. When a user reaches the finish line, it means that he has become a Java Junior programmer and may well apply for the corresponding vacancy in any domestic or foreign company. More than 6,000 such vacancies have been opened in Moscow alone.
The course is divided into 2 parts of 40 levels and contains 900 mini-lectures and 2500 tasks. The tasks are quite small, but in the process of solving them, users get from 500 to 1000 hours of valuable practical experience.Several courses on the site are freely available, but the full potential of the resource is revealed when you purchase one of the subscription options: Premium ($30/month) or Premium Pro ($50/month). Judging by the reviews, the courses are worth the money, and it is difficult to find a more convenient, useful and interesting resource.
9 codecademy
Website: www.codecademy.com
Country: USA
Rating (2022): 4.2
The history of Codecademy began at the moment when its co-founder Zach Simons decided to become a programmer himself. But then he failed to complete his undertaking. Faced with dull lectures, confusing explanations, and a lot of incomprehensible codes, Zak decided to create a project that would make learning the basics of programming simple and fun even for absolute beginners. Together with their partner Ryan Bubinski, they decided to apply a revolutionary teaching principle at the time, which included short explanations, exercises and repetitions of each lesson. It was he who brought more than 500,000 users to the company's website in six months.
Another secret of the power of Codecademy is the transformation of the educational process into a game. Future programmers go through levels, collect badges of different denominations and compete with each other. The fact that studies are in full swing is only remembered when the green progress bar catches your eye. A couple of months of such games, and the student is already familiar with programming languages, markup and various site management systems. Courses and assignments are quite simple, and professionals will not be interested in passing them. But they can write their own course and thereby help people become programmers too.
8 Specialist at MSTU im. Bauman
Website: specialist.ru
Country: Russia
Rating (2022): 4.4
"Specialist" is rightfully considered the most titled training center in Russia: a gold partner of Microsoft, the best training center of Autodesk, the largest IT company in Russia according to CNews Analytics, the only authorized educational partner of DASA, etc. The receipt of many awards was preceded by 27 years of successful work in the field of computer education, bringing the number of training programs to 1000, the creation of a powerful teaching team of 250 experts and certification in the RAEC.
The center presents a full line of information products for fundamental training of programmers by certified IT trainers. A huge range of studied programming languages allows even beginners to quickly turn into graduates who are in demand in the domestic and foreign business environment. It is convenient that training can be taken in any of the formats - full-time, part-time, online, following the schedule drawn up a year ahead. Classes are not rescheduled or canceled, and this allows you to clearly plan your personal schedule.
7 Skillbox
Website: skillbox.ru
Country: Russia
Rating (2022): 4.4
If front-end development is recommended to study at HTML Academy, then for back-end and web application design, it is better to contact Skillbox. In 12 months of training, it is possible to complete all 4 courses of the PHP Developer program and, starting with basic skills, reach the title of a leading programmer in the IT company of your dreams. In Skillbox, this area is taught by specialists from QSOFT, the leading web integrator in Russia.All of them are practitioners, not theorists, they are well acquainted with the latest developments in the field of programming and, accordingly, provide the most relevant knowledge.
The main reason why you need to devote a whole year to studying is the systematic approach: all lessons are interconnected, there is a specific program and rhythm of learning, specific tasks and deadlines are set. The algorithm for studying topics differs little from university training: after each video lecture (the reviews note the high quality of the video), you need to do your homework and send it to the mentor. An important point is that its verification, along with a detailed analysis, is recorded on video and sent to the student so that he consciously corrects his mistakes. Sometimes such jobs can be sent back several times.
6 Lynda.com
Website: lynda.com
Country: USA
Rating (2022): 4.5
Back in 1995, lynda.com was just a repository for their creators, artist Bruce Havin and web designer Linda Weinman, for their books. By 2015, the resource had turned into the largest online learning service and was bought out by the social business network Linkedin for a fabulous sum of $1.5 billion for this market. To this day, Linda remains a leader in the eLearning industry, creating and providing paid access to the world's largest database of courses in programming and related areas: in total, about 6,000 lectures delivered by professionals in their field. Moreover, these are not theoretical calculations, but often video tutorials aimed at obtaining a specific skill or solving a specific problem.
Access to most of the materials is provided through a subscription, which costs 19-25 euros per month, depending on the chosen tariff. There is also a trial period with free access to all courses for 1 month. This payment system has the advantage over paying for each course separately, as it opens the door to a huge virtual library with a myriad of useful knowledge. However, before registering, you need to adequately assess the level of your English - this is the main language, and besides it, classes are conducted in German, French and Spanish.
5 HTML Academy
Website: htmlacademy.ru
Country: Russia
Rating (2022): 4.6
The HTML Academy is praised for providing a lot of useful material for any programmer in the form of interactive tasks. About 480 of them are freely available on the site. In 3 months, you can go through another 1300 to learn how to work with live code and solve junior-level programming problems on your own. Studying interactive courses is enough to successfully master the basics of HTML, CSS and JavaScript and create small sites for yourself and friends.
After this stage, it becomes possible to take part in intensive online courses, where programmers are trained for front-end development of more and more complex commercial projects and focus them on income up to 100 thousand rubles. Apparently, the creators of the platform have chosen the right strategy, focusing on development in one direction. It allowed them to fill the curriculum to the maximum and teach them the quality standards accepted in the modern web industry.At the same time, schooling is easy even for those who study programming from scratch, and all thanks to the many visual materials, the high level of lecturers, their simple and interesting explanations of various processes.
4 loft school
Website: loftschool.com
Country: Russia
Rating (2022): 4.8
A well-known Russian-language site, thematically related to information technology, published the results of a survey on additional IT education in the format of online courses. According to them, 73% of Loftschool graduates believe that the school gave the necessary work experience, 36% confirmed that their portfolio improved after training, and 27% that obtaining a Loftschool certificate helped them find a job. Such good statistics are quite understandable: the online platform provides a serious pool of professional knowledge for future programmers and specialists already formed in this field.
So, the basics of the web specialty can be comprehended from anywhere in the world. The database includes 3 courses, each of which can be bought and taken separately. But for the maximum systematization of knowledge and skills, it is better to purchase a comprehensive information product "Profession", the study of which takes a total of 4.5 months. A feature of the training is the ability to use a group-wide chat and attach a mentor to the group, with whom you can personally consult. At the beginning of each week, video courses, methodological instructions, homework assignments and a plan for every day appear in the office of each student. It is very similar to a regular school, with the only difference that the lessons are modeled after the image and likeness of working situations in a real IT environment.It is also important that after completing the courses, graduates can remain in a closed community and continue to communicate with mentors and teachers.
3 Netology
Website: netology.ru
Country: Russia
Rating (2022): 4.9
This is Netology today, the most famous educational platform in Runet, which trains programmers, web designers, copywriters and other IT industry specialists. It is hard to believe that initially only 30 courses were presented here, which had nothing to do with either programming or Internet technologies in general - the history of the site began with simple marketing seminars. But by 2019, the project has grown into a large company with a chic assortment of information products: more than 200 video courses and 50 programs in the field of Internet marketing, business management, UX / UI design, programming and data science.
The educational process is approached with all seriousness - they can be expelled for poor progress. Courses can be taken in the format of both webinars ("University") and video recordings ("Library"). The cost of training varies accordingly - from 600 rubles. for a subscription up to 35 thousand rubles. for a 6- or 8-month course. There are also corporate products that have already been used by many well-known companies, including the Mann, Ivanov and Ferber publishing house, IKEA, and MySklad. Teachers are professional practitioners who successfully work in such well-known IT companies as Kokos.com, Red Keds, BTS, Ozon.ru, etc. They do not set up quick and easy results, special emphasis is placed on mastering practical skills and indispensable completion of tasks.The graduates of the center receive official certificates or diplomas, but the most important value they take with them is knowledge.
2 Coursera
Website: www.coursera.org
Country: USA
Rating (2022): 4.9
In 2012, Time, the most popular weekly in the US, named Coursera the best educational site. It was opened as part of an experiment during which everyone was given free access to three programs at Stanford University. Instead of the planned 400 applicants, there were more than 100 thousand people, and coursera.org turned into an alma mater for them. Today, the educational platform cooperates with leading professors from famous world universities - Stanford, Wharton, Princeton, as well as with specialists from leading organizations - Google Cloud, Amazon Web Service, IBM. Russian universities and companies are already among the partners - MGIMO, MIPT, Yandex.
From the initially disparate courses, holistic online programs were created with interactive interaction between teachers and students. A set of disciplines related to programming covers all the necessary knowledge and skills and provides for obtaining not only an electronic certificate, but also a diploma of an academic degree - a bachelor's or master's degree. Classes are conducted primarily in English. Videos can be viewed in slow or fast motion if necessary, and subtitles can be used in any available language. Students are given the opportunity to communicate on forums, which allows them to join a huge community and find like-minded people. The cost of single courses is $20-99, program studies of a profession - $39-79 / month, and a university degree - from $15,000 to $25,000 / year.
1 Geek Brains
Site: geekbrains.ru
Country: Russia
Rating (2022): 5.0
The history of GeekBrains development began in 2010. Two graduates of the IT department of the Moscow State Technical University. Bauman opened the “School of Programming” so that future programmers could quickly master a new profession at the university level. The idea was successfully implemented. In 2013, the training center held an online conference that brought together more than 35,000 beginner IT specialists, and in 2016 their number exceeded 75,000. This was followed by a large-scale restructuring, the emergence of the GeekBrains platform and its cooperation with the Mail.ru holding. Today, the number of registered users of the site has reached 1 million.
For beginners, free materials are available, the quality of which is praised even by experts. Those who are ready for in-depth study are offered to take any of 127 professional courses with an average duration of 1 month and cost from 8 to 25 thousand rubles. The portal also has a more global offer: the GeekBrains and Mail.ru group created the first online university in Russia, capable of training a self-confident web developer and middle-level programmer in just 1 year. Adhering to the best traditions of the education system, GeekUniversity takes on the employment of its graduates, pledging to provide at least one promising vacancy within six months after receiving a diploma.